How Much Does It Cost to Hire a Premium Interior Designer?
Thinking about starting a luxury renovation-kudos to you, your finances are about to feel the pinch. When working with a top interior designer, you'll typically invest between $150 to $500 per hour or 10-20% of your total project cost. Design-savvy professionals demand premium fees, so careful financial preparation is necessary. Don't forget you're not just paying for design concepts; you're buying access to the top tier of premium styling.
How Much Time Should I Plan for a Modern Living Space Redesign?
When planning a modern living space renovation, you should set clear timeline expectations from the start. Generally, the project takes 8-16 weeks on the project, based on the scale and renovation phases needed. It's clear that conceptualization, sourcing, and installation each need focused attention, particularly when integrating modern trends and custom features. By understanding every phase, you'll eliminate surprises and ensure your space transforms effectively, displaying both style and functionality.
